About RAPAIR
Rapid Repair was developed in Australia by Dr Rosemary Craig MBBS, FRACGP who spent decades working in hospitals and clinics treating a range of accidental and surgical wounds.
Dr Craig found that often the pain and trauma of wound treatment was as bad as, if not worse, than the original trauma of the wound. This was particularly true in children who often had to be restrained by a parent while local anaesthetic was administered and the wound stitched closed.
There had to be a better way.
After many years of research into how the body heals Dr Craig identified the bottlenecks in wound healing and how to potentially overcome them. This led to the creation of the first Rapid Repair prototype.
Shortly after, Dr Craig suffered a full thickness cut to her own face. With no other medical staff immediately available, she backed her own research and applied the
prototype to her own wound…and it worked!
Success.
Dr Craig quickly commenced clinical trials to demonstrate the efficacy of her design with an aim to make Rapid Repair the gold standard in wound repair on Earth
and beyond.

While the human clinical approval process is in progress the RAPAIR wound dressings are already available for veterinary and in particular to the equine sector.
​
The RAPAIR Wound Dressing is entered into the Australian Register of Therapeutic Goods as a Class 1 Medical Device (ARTG 331993), this automatically provides recognition by SHARPA in South Africa where it is classified as a Class A non-invasive medical device.

RAPAIR is a novel skin dressing that rapidly repairs cuts and lacerations
In a human study of 30 patients, stitches were successfully removed from excision wounds treated with Rapid Repair after only 24 hours. Normally these stitches would need to stay in for 10 -14 days. A panel of 17 doctors who reviewed the photo evidence from this study estimated the age of these 1-day old wounds at more than 8 days old.
The Science
The slowest part of the skin to heal is the dermis which consists primarily of the extracellular matrix containing collagen, proteoglycans and other molecules.
When skin is damaged the extracellular matrix is disrupted and the collagen and other molecules flowing into the wound are unable to align properly.
Rapid Repair contains structures that approximate physical properties of the extracellular matrix. These structures project an electromagnetic signature similar to intact skin into the wound so that the molecules flowing into the wound can align as they would in undamaged skin. This dramatically reduces healing times and produces a minimal scar.
